An Empirical Study On The Joint Debt System Of Husband And Wife In Private Loan Disputes

With the unceasing development of China’s commodity economy,the family,as the most basic organizational unit of society,has more and more frequent transactions with the outside world,so the contradictions and disputes arising from private lending have become increasingly prominent.As the most complicated issue in the marital property system,the determination of joint debt between husband and wife will affect the development of the market transaction order and the overall harmony and stability of the family,especially in the academic and practical circles.Although the "Civil Code" has been promulgated,there are still problems in judicial practice,such as unclear determination of the joint debt of husband and wife,heavy burden of proof on creditors,and unclear scope of daily family life.To this end,by collecting relevant judgment cases,we will investigate and analyze the implementation effects of "Legal Interpretation[2018] No.2" and the "Civil Code",as well as the judicial determination of the joint debt determination of husband and wife,in order to explore in judicial practice,the court is hearing this issue.Views and attitudes on such cases.It is necessary to base on the objective problems,find the causes of the problems,combine the theoretical achievements of the identification of joint debts of husband and wife in my country,put forward targeted coping strategies,unify the judicial identification standards of joint debts of husband and wife,clarify the burden of proof of both parties in the lawsuit,The scope of application of husband and wife’s common life and family affairs agency shall be distinguished,and the joint debt system of husband and wife shall be further improved.
